Mobility Scooters

Mobility scooters are battery-powered four-wheel or three-wheel vehicle designed for people who have difficulty to walk or cannot walk at all. They are available in different sizes, ranging from tiny folding scooters that can be put in the trunk of your car to larger ones that can travel up to 15 miles per hour. Some have headlights, adjustable armrests and storage space. All are powered by batteries, which are typically sealed lead acid units. Those that are smaller and lighter consume more energy, whereas those that are bigger and heavier have more power and can go further between charges.

Before you choose where to purchase your mobility scooter, think about your needs and where you'll use it. Do you intend to use it mostly indoors, or are planning on going out and about on sidewalks and other outdoor surfaces? If you're planning on using it outdoors, make sure your scooter has good suspension and traction. Look for a battery gauge that can be a color-coded LED or an LCD bar that displays the remaining charge.

It is also important to consider whether the scooter is brand new or used. If it's new it's likely to come with a warranty. Ask the seller about its history and maintenance records if used. You might be able to get additional information from the manufacturer also, which can aid in determining the time before you have to replace the battery or any other component.

Battery Life

Mobility scooters are a great way to get around when someone is restricted in their ability to walk or get around quickly. They also help to remain independent. These battery-powered vehicles can be used for short distances, and are often able be loaded into the trunk to be carried. They are designed to be comfortable and come in a variety of different models and sizes.

The amount of usage a battery for a mobility scooter experiences every day is a significant element in determining the longevity of its battery. Batteries require charging more frequently during heavy duty mobility scooters near me usage than when they are used only lightly. Overcharging may cause damage to the battery. Using a charger that is appropriate to the size of the battery charging the battery for the recommended length of time and not leaving the batteries unattended can help prolong the life of the battery.

The speed of the mobility scooter could also affect its battery life. Speedy speeds require more power to operate than slower scooters and can drain the batteries faster. A quality battery can last up to five years or more however this is only the case when the scooter is well maintained. Some of the best tips to follow are to keep it clean and placing it in a dry and cool area, charging the battery appropriately and immediately repairing any issues that occur.

When purchasing a second hand scooter, it's recommended to inquire from the seller about the history of maintenance of the scooter. You can ask for receipts or other documentation that shows the repairs or replacements that were made and when. It's also recommended to find out whether they have the original manuals for the scooter. These manuals can provide valuable information and assist you to understand how to operate it safely.

Add-Ons

There are many scooter accessories available that can aid in enhancing the performance of a mobility scooter. A basket can be attached to the front or rear of a mobility scooters shops near me [read this post here] scooter. It's the user with a safe and convenient place to store things like jackets, shopping bags, medical products, drinks and snacks. There are seatback bags and armrests which attach to the seat and offer additional storage space for riders.

A scooter could also be equipped with the medical equipment holder. They are designed to ensure that a rider has their medical equipment at all times. For example an oxygen tank holder can be easily placed on the rear of the scooter. It holds the D size oxygen tank in a cylinder. Other medical accessories include the covers for the urine drainage bag and crutch/cane holders which attach to the chair.

Other helpful scooter add-ons include a mobility scooter trailer, which is ideal for transporting large or heavy items. This is a great choice for those who need to transport camping equipment tools, equipment, or even groceries. It is easy to attach and remove. There are also a variety of waterproof covers to protect your scooter and belongings from the elements like rain, sun or snow. They are especially useful for those who reside in harsh climates.
